About the Role

Reporting to Director, Brand Marketing and Strategic Alliances, the incumbent is responsible to lead, drive and implement brand marketing and strategic alliances initiatives to support business priorities. The role requires extensive collaboration with different business functions and external partners to maximise business benefits via various engagement and initiatives. The incumbent is also responsible for supporting company-wide initiatives for AIA Hong Kong and Macau, and AIA Group when required.
This role contributes to the delivery of customer outcomes that are reliable, thoughtful, and create meaningful impact for customers and society. The role holder is expected to embed a customer first mindset in all decisions and actions by developing a clear understanding of customer needs, taking end to end ownership to resolve issues, and working collaboratively across teams to continuously enhance the customer journey—both directly and indirectly.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the creation and execution of brand and sponsorship campaigns, including content development and on-ground activations
  • Facilitate, localise and activate AIA’s group sponsorship assets, as assigned.
  • Plan and manage publicity strategies and advertising campaigns for sponsorship projects
  • Collaborate closely with internal stakeholders, production houses, PR, marketing agencies to deliver engagement initiatives in a timely and efficient manner
  • Support the evaluation and maintenance of strategic alliance partners to achieve business goal. Maintain and deepen the relationships with strategic partners for mutual benefits and business results
  • Support the collaboration with internal and external stakeholders to design and implement campaigns / programmes to maximise business benefits with an integrated marketing approach, as well as achieve the company’s distribution, product and financial objectives.
  • Closely coordinate with all levels of internal stakeholders, including distribution channels, finance, compliance, legal, administration, operation  etc. and facilitate the project implementation. Monitor risk profile to ensure compliance with legal and regulatory requirements, if any.
  • Collaborate closely with production houses, PR, marketing agencies to deliver engagement initiatives in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Support the review business performances with strategic alliance partners on a regular basis and proactively enhance performance and ensure required results are met.
  • Track campaign performance, prepare post-campaign reports, and manage brand marketing budgets
  • Handle ad-hoc projects and administrative tasks as required

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ree or above
  • 10+ years of experience in brand marketing, campaign management, or related roles
  • Creative thinking with attention to detail and a strong sense of brand aesthetics
  • Ability to effectively manage multiple priorities simultaneously in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ong interpersonal and communications skills
  • Strong analytical and innovative problem-solving skills
  • Proficiency in Excel, Powerpoint
  • Proficiency in English and Chinese
  • Digital/social media savvy

The Company
HQ: Hong Kong
25,938 Employees
Year Founded: 1919

What We Do

AIA Group Limited is a multinational insurance and financial services corporation headquartered in Hong Kong, providing life insurance, savings, and health protection products across the Asia-Pacific region.
